Attorney General Josh Shapiro and the Pennsylvania State Police are seeking the public's help in finding Michael Marchalk, who is charged with murder in the death of his father, Gary Marchalk.
Gary Marchalk, 60, was found bludgeoned to death in his Schuylkill County home on Monday. His wallet and car - a gold Ford Fusion with Pennsylvania license plate JWD1566 - had been stolen.
Schuylkill County District Attorney Christine Holman referred the case to the Office of Attorney General Shapiro. OAG prosecutors approved murder and theft charges against Michael Marchalk, 37, on June 20. Gary Marchalk, was the husband of Schuylkill County Treasurer Linda Marchalk.
Investigators say Marchalk was last seen at a Philadelphia bus terminal, though authorities are unsure if he boarded a bus. Call the Pennsylvania State Police at (570) 874-5300 if you see Michael Marchalk .or have any information that could lead to his arrest.
